The Association has published an illustrated guide book complete with fold-out maps and directions to the more than 70 markers which dot the old Crown Point Road from Charlestown, NH to Bridport, VT. This is essentially a driver’s guide designating mileage between markers and a brief history of each location. The book has a spiral binding and contains other useful information about the history of the old military road. 2011.
The Association does not recommend the use of the book as a hiking guide. For authenticity it is preferable to join a hike conducted by a knowledgeable CPRA member. These hikes are conducted throughout the summer months and the schedule is outlined on the “Calendar” page of this website.
Also available is the second edition of the Rev. Samuel MacClintock’s Journal, 1760 reprinted and revised by Barbara M. Jones for the Crown Point Road Association and the Old Fort No. 4 Associates in 2001. Printing of this 62 page paperback booklet was originally implemented by former Historian Emeritus of the Association Flora B. Weeks in 1972. A mystery has surrounded the journal for years and the booklet is a printed transcript of the journal with historical annotations regarding the construction and use of the Crown Point Road during the period 1754-1763.
